Screenplay for Gladiator sequel gets reviewed


Gone Elsewhere takes a look at the Nick Cave (The Proposition) screenplay for a Gladiator sequel. The script and its author were praised by Russell Crowe, who commented, “He’s an excellent writer, man. Nick did this draft and Ridley and I considered it for a while.” As for Gone Elsewhere, the site’s verdict on the script is, “So wrong, yet so right. I love it as a standalone screenplay but hate it as a sequel to Gladiator.”

TNT, TBS to air Dark Knight, Speed Racer


According to Variety, Turner Broadcasting’s TNT and TBS have won the battle to air a Warner Bros. Domestic Cable TV package that includes such upcoming titles as 10,000 B.C., The Dark Knight, Speed Racer, Get Smart, the Jim Carrey comedy Yes Man and the Leonardo DiCaprio-Russell Crowe vehicle Body of Lies. The deal also features such recent theatrical releases as I Am Legend, Fred Claus, The Bucket List and Fool’s Gold.
